取引通貨はBTSで,当時1元以下で,テストコード:
var account = exchange.GetAccount()
var ticker = exchange.GetTicker()
Log("ticker:", ticker)
Log(account, "#FF0000")
exchange.Buy(ticker.Last + 0.1, 20)
var jsonStr = exchange.GetRawJSON()
account = exchange.GetAccount()
Log(account, "#FF0000")
Log("RawJSON:", jsonStr)
購入数は20件ですが,比較してみると,口座情報が前後に変化し,実際の購入は22件と少しずつ増えたことがわかりました.
実験分析の結果,以下のような結論が出ています.
ビートル (Bitter) は,注文を集約する際に,下注価格*数値で表示された総額を計算し,この総額を使って購入する.したがって,滑り値加算が少し大きい場合,明らかに多額のコインを購入する. この問題は,比特幣の取引所のページの下記のテストで,また,さらに少し購入すると,結論はAPI下記の通りである.
大Q 666666666666666666666